Walnuts make an excellent and nutritious addition to any salad. Walnuts contain monounsaturated fats. These fats are great at helping to control diabetes. Not only that, but walnuts are also great sources of vitamins, minerals, and omega-3 fatty acids. They are also tasty and boost your energy levels.

TIP! Reduce your risk of diabetes by switching to a high fiber diet. Choose whole wheat and whole grain foods over their processed counterparts, like white bread, which have a dangerously high glycemic index.

You can decrease the chance of developing diabetes by ensuring you eat a diet that is high in fiber. Research has shown that those who eat more whole grain foods have a reduced risk of developing diabetes.

Find out what foods contain high amounts of glucose and raise blood sugar. For example, most juices, breads, desserts, cereals, and types of pasta are high glycemic index foods. Processed foods also have a very bad effect on your blood sugar. So look into eating vegetables, fresh fruit, meat and fish instead.

If you have diabetes and are experiencing vision issues, you need to talk to your doctor. There are a number of eye conditions that are associated with diabetes, such as diabetic retinopathy, cataracts, and glaucoma.

Diabetics should eat modest portions, more often — as often as six times a day, instead of three. Eating smaller amounts with greater frequency during the day helps maintain the stability of your blood sugar. Eating more frequently also helps to decrease the risk of binging, as you will feel more satisfied.
